Output 6df0c3d7ed51dc3b9b1085d3fa8744ccf916561c8af92cfb68a6bbc7759ea658:0

value
311536734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c506ec98415f4068fd134419605eea5ec5d864f OP_EQUAL
address
3MmvwK6M9gzTHJJWfbV3PnGYDCzziVS2P6
transaction
6df0c3d7ed51dc3b9b1085d3fa8744ccf916561c8af92cfb68a6bbc7759ea658
confirmations
169917
spent
true